  • Publication number: 20110164438
    Abstract: For a more stable start-up procedure, a switch mode power converter has at least one inductive component including an output inductor L1 and a synchronous rectification element, said power converter comprising a control device and being characterized in that the control device is arranged, at startup of the power converter, to determine a duty-cycle of the control signal, including a normal pulse width of the control pulse, and provide an initial control signal to the at least one switch element that is designed to balance the current in the at least one inductive component of the converter. The initial control signal preferably has a duration of 50% of the normal pulse width.

  • Patent number: 7884585
    Abstract: The present invention relates to voltage converters and especially to a control circuit with an input from the voltage converter output and arranged to control the voltage level on the voltage converter output. The problem addressed relates to the situation when there is a pre-bias voltage on the converter output at the moment it is switched on. The object of the control circuit is to increase the voltage on the converter output fast and avoiding any drain of voltage or current from the output at the start up sequence. This is performed by a comparator in the control circuit that is arranged to compare the reference voltage with a division of the output voltage and if the reference voltage is lower that the divided output voltage the reference voltage is increased at the comparator output. The comparator circuit includes an OP-amplifier.
